Comment (by Dave-Allured):
I'm partly responsible for the HDF5 update in https://github.com/macports
/macports-ports/pull/7983, so I should pitch in here. It appears that the
dependency **field3d** is happy with the update to HDF5 1.12.0. Also I
agree with Joshua's initial assessment, this is overlinking and nothing
more. Adding a secondary dependency would be counterproductive.
Now I see that OpenImageIO has undergone some major changes in the past 6
months since since the MacPorts current version 2.1.7.0. OIIO is
currently at 2.2.11.1. Some of those changes are in the CMake system. I
am no CMake expert, but I can experiment with the most recent OIIO
version.
Meanwhile, has anyone else tried any recent release of OpenImageIO? Is
there some known reason to hold back to older OIIO versions?
